Output 51fd94c4f84ca403c2af72cc97d0c6cc8b2b55a9e47644958a5aa2575fc791ae:1

value
236215
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ecb79911d587725d85d1c79efde8acf4081015f2a73e01fde58943df50042d54
address
bc1pajmejyw4sae9mpw3c700m69v7sypq90j5ulqrl0939pa75qy942q2gnxv3
transaction
51fd94c4f84ca403c2af72cc97d0c6cc8b2b55a9e47644958a5aa2575fc791ae
spent
true